This solicitation from the Department of Defense Medical Supply Chain FSH is for the procurement of three packages of gunsmith cleaning cotton lens cloths, identified by NSN 6640-01-454-6834. Each package contains 100 non-woven cotton pads designed for high absorbency and extra wet strength. These lint and dust-free cloths are specifically intended for cleaning sights, optics, lenses, and all types of glass without scratching. Bidders are required to specify the source and part number being supplied. All items must be delivered within 20 days after the order is placed and must adhere to commercial packaging and packing standards to prevent damage during transit. Additionally, all materials must be marked in accordance with Medical Marking Standard No. 1.

This contract is a total small business set-aside solicitation for the manufacture of a BEARING ASSY as defined by NAVSEA part number 5677193-101, with acceptable manufacturer part numbers EZRF-3045EN or EZRF-3045, all of which must conform to Drawing 5677193 Revision C. The contractor is required to comply with strict military standards including MIL-STD-130 for marking mechanical parts and MIL-STD-973 for configuration control, and must ensure all items meet specified material and physical requirements without deviation unless formally approved. The contract mandates inspection under FAR 52.246-2, with the contractor responsible for all quality assurance activities including maintaining complete inspection records for 365 days after final delivery. Packaging must follow MIL-STD-2073 and all documentation must be acquired through authorized DoD sources including DODSSP and NAVICP-MECH for restricted materials such as NOFORN documents. Delivery is required within 90 days under FOB destination terms and payment will be processed via Wide Area Workflow using a combined invoice and receiving report. The solicitation number is N0010426QAB22, with a response deadline of June 30, 2026, and it is issued by the Navy Supply Systems Command Weapon Systems Support in Mechanicsburg, PA. The point of contact is Amanda R. Hayward, and all contractual documents are considered issued upon electronic transmission, with drawings accessible via SAM.gov. The NAICS code 333998 categorizes this as other general purpose machinery manufacturing, and the order is restricted exclusively to small business concerns as per the FAR 19.5 total small business set-aside provision.
